HTML テーブルの内容を JavaScript でエクスポートしたいと考えています。
まず、すべての TD 要素を調べ、データを収集して、1 つの大きな POST クエリで別の PHP ページに送信し、そこから CSV-Excel を生成します。
または、この機能が既に含まれている別のフレームワークを使用できますか?
これは、テーブルを CSV 文字列に変換する便利なプラグインです。
var data = $table.table2CSV({delivery:'value'});
$('<a></a>')
.attr('id','downloadFile')
.attr('href','data:text/csv;charset=utf8,' + encodeURIComponent(data))
.attr('download','filename.csv')
.appendTo('body');
$('#downloadFile').ready(function() {
$('#downloadFile').get(0).click();
});